20. Tutorial Questions<br />

1. (a) Explain the basic principles of sampling, and distinguish between ideal sampling and practical<br />

sampling.<br />

(b) A band pass signal has a centre frequency fo and extends from fo - 5 KHz to f0 + 5 KHz. It is<br />

sampled at a rate of fs = 25 KHz. As f o varies from 5 KHz to 50 KHz, find the ranges of fo for which<br />

the sampling rate is adequate.<br />

2. a) Describe the synchronization procedure for PAM,PWM and PPM signals. Also discuss about<br />

the spectra of PWM and PDM signals.<br />

b) State and prove sampling theorem.<br />

3. (a) Explain the method of generation and detection of PPM signals with neat sketches.<br />

(b) Compare the characteristics of PWM and PPM signals.<br />

(c) Which analog pulse modulation can be termed as analogous to linear CW modulation and<br />

why?<br />

4. List out the applications, merits and demerits of PAM, PPM and PWM signals.<br />

5. What are the advantages and disadvantages of digital communication system?<br />

6. Draw and explain the elements of digital communication system?
